Optical limiting (OL) is observed for detonation nanodiamond clusters (ND) suspended in water with mass concentrations of 3–0.01%. By using nanosecond Z-scan measurements at 1064nm we demonstrate that the nonlinear light scattering strongly contributes to the OL in a wide range of ND concentrations.
